We have recently noticed that Google is testing green backgrounds above and below the SERPs. This test seems to be happening only on a very limited number of datacentres in the UK.
I personally do not like the green backgrounds but I strongly believe the design improves click through rate for the premium ads and top organic listings because my eyes are constantly dragged towards the top green bar which means I'm focusing on the premium listings and not lower listed organic results.
